Transaction 591c37227523493c66e7472781b4cb9d523069b8629b7e3c7ea411d6671bb4fd

59 Input
2 Outputs
  • 591c37227523493c66e7472781b4cb9d523069b8629b7e3c7ea411d6671bb4fd:0
  • value  908366
    address  3CodBQ43xe6Twq8yMxQjRS5Lwbfh5xZd2X
  • 591c37227523493c66e7472781b4cb9d523069b8629b7e3c7ea411d6671bb4fd:1
  • value  676379999
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s